Psalm 18

English Standard Version

from Crossway
1 I love you, O LORD, my strength.2 The LORD is my rock and my fortress and my deliverer, my God, my rock, in whom I take refuge, my shield, and the horn of my salvation, my stronghold. (Ge 15:1; Ps 9:9; Ps 18:30; Ps 18:31; Ps 19:14; Ps 31:3; Ps 91:2; Ps 112:9; Ps 144:2; Lu 1:69; Heb 2:13)3 I call upon the LORD, who is worthy to be praised, and I am saved from my enemies. (Ps 48:1; Ps 96:4; Ps 113:3; Ps 145:3)4 The cords of death encompassed me; the torrents of destruction assailed me;[1] (Ps 32:6; Ps 116:3; Ps 119:61)5 the cords of Sheol entangled me; the snares of death confronted me. (Ps 4:1)6 In my distress I called upon the LORD; to my God I cried for help. From his temple he heard my voice, and my cry to him reached his ears. (Ps 11:4; Ps 66:14; Ps 102:2; Ps 120:1; Jon 2:2)7 Then the earth reeled and rocked; the foundations also of the mountains trembled and quaked, because he was angry. (Jud 5:4; Ac 4:31; Ac 16:26)8 Smoke went up from his nostrils,[2] and devouring fire from his mouth; glowing coals flamed forth from him. (Ps 21:9)9 He bowed the heavens and came down; thick darkness was under his feet. (Ex 20:21; Ps 144:5; Isa 64:1)10 He rode on a cherub and flew; he came swiftly on the wings of the wind. (Ps 104:3)11 He made darkness his covering, his canopy around him, thick clouds dark with water. (Job 36:29; Ps 29:3; Ps 97:2)12 Out of the brightness before him hailstones and coals of fire broke through his clouds. (Jos 10:11; Ps 148:8)13 The LORD also thundered in the heavens, and the Most High uttered his voice, hailstones and coals of fire. (1Sa 2:10; 1Sa 7:10; Job 37:4; Ps 29:3; Isa 30:30)14 And he sent out his arrows and scattered them; he flashed forth lightnings and routed them. (Ex 14:24; De 32:23; De 32:42; Jos 10:10; Ps 7:13; Ps 64:7; Ps 77:17; Ps 144:6; Hab 3:11)15 Then the channels of the sea were seen, and the foundations of the world were laid bare at your rebuke, O LORD, at the blast of the breath of your nostrils. (Ex 15:8; Job 36:30; Ps 42:1; Ps 106:9; Joe 1:20; Na 1:4)16 He sent from on high, he took me; he drew me out of many waters. (Ex 2:10; Job 22:11; Ps 32:6; Ps 144:7)17 He rescued me from my strong enemy and from those who hated me, for they were too mighty for me. (Ps 142:6)18 They confronted me in the day of my calamity, but the LORD was my support.19 He brought me out into a broad place; he rescued me, because he delighted in me. (2Sa 15:26; Ps 18:36; Ps 22:8; Ps 31:8; Ps 118:5)20 The LORD dealt with me according to my righteousness; according to the cleanness of my hands he rewarded me. (1Sa 24:19; 1Sa 26:23; 1Ki 8:32; Job 22:30; Ps 7:8)21 For I have kept the ways of the LORD, and have not wickedly departed from my God. (Ge 18:19; Pr 8:32)22 For all his rules[3] were before me, and his statutes I did not put away from me. (Ps 119:30; Ps 119:102)23 I was blameless before him, and I kept myself from my guilt. (Ge 17:1; 1Ki 14:8)24 So the LORD has rewarded me according to my righteousness, according to the cleanness of my hands in his sight.25 With the merciful you show yourself merciful; with the blameless man you show yourself blameless; (Mt 5:7)26 with the purified you show yourself pure; and with the crooked you make yourself seem tortuous. (Le 26:23; Le 26:24; Ps 81:12; Pr 3:34; Ac 7:42; Ro 1:28)27 For you save a humble people, but the haughty eyes you bring down. (Ex 3:7; Ps 101:5)28 For it is you who light my lamp; the LORD my God lightens my darkness. (2Sa 21:17; 1Ki 11:36; 1Ki 15:4; 2Ki 8:19; Ps 132:17)29 For by you I can run against a troop, and by my God I can leap over a wall. (2Sa 5:6; Isa 35:6)30 This God—his way is perfect;[4] the word of the LORD proves true; he is a shield for all those who take refuge in him. (De 32:4; Ps 12:6; Ps 17:7; Ps 18:2; Da 4:37; Mt 5:48; Re 15:3)31 For who is God, but the LORD? And who is a rock, except our God?— (Ps 2:1; Ps 86:8)32 the God who equipped me with strength and made my way blameless. (1Sa 2:4; Job 22:3; Ps 101:2; Ps 101:6; Ps 119:1; Isa 45:5)33 He made my feet like the feet of a deer and set me secure on the heights. (De 32:13; Isa 58:14; Hab 3:19)34 He trains my hands for war, so that my arms can bend a bow of bronze. (Ps 144:1)35 You have given me the shield of your salvation, and your right hand supported me, and your gentleness made me great. (Ps 20:2; Isa 63:9)36 You gave a wide place for my steps under me, and my feet did not slip. (Ps 18:19; Ps 31:8; Pr 4:12)37 I pursued my enemies and overtook them, and did not turn back till they were consumed.38 I thrust them through, so that they were not able to rise; they fell under my feet.39 For you equipped me with strength for the battle; you made those who rise against me sink under me.40 You made my enemies turn their backs to me,[5] and those who hated me I destroyed. (Ex 23:27; Ps 21:12)41 They cried for help, but there was none to save; they cried to the LORD, but he did not answer them. (Job 27:9)42 I beat them fine as dust before the wind; I cast them out like the mire of the streets. (2Ki 13:7; Isa 10:6; Mic 7:10; Zec 10:5)43 You delivered me from strife with the people; you made me the head of the nations; people whom I had not known served me. (2Sa 3:1; 2Sa 19:9; 2Sa 19:43; 2Sa 20:1; Ps 2:8; Ps 22:27; Isa 55:5)44 As soon as they heard of me they obeyed me; foreigners came cringing to me. (De 33:29; Ps 66:3; Ps 81:15; Ps 144:7)45 Foreigners lost heart and came trembling out of their fortresses. (Ps 44:1; Mic 7:17)46 The LORD lives, and blessed be my rock, and exalted be the God of my salvation—47 the God who gave me vengeance and subdued peoples under me, (Ps 47:3; Ps 144:2; Isa 45:1)48 who rescued me from my enemies; yes, you exalted me above those who rose against me; you delivered me from the man of violence. (Ps 59:1; Ps 140:1)49 For this I will praise you, O LORD, among the nations, and sing to your name. (Ps 66:4; Ro 15:9)50 Great salvation he brings to his king, and shows steadfast love to his anointed, to David and his offspring forever. (2Sa 7:12; 2Sa 7:13; 2Sa 7:29; Ps 2:2; Ps 89:29; Ps 144:10)
